#efd3ca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#efd3ca is composed of 93.7% red, 82.7%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.7% magenta, 15.5%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 14.6 degrees, a saturation of 53.6% and a lightness of 86.5%. #efd3ca color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#dfa795.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

Shades and Tints of #efd3ca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070302 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#efd3ca

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dfdbda is the less saturated color, while #ffcbba is the most saturated one.
